2012-11-28 13 views
6

パスポートを作成しており、顧客のiOSデバイスに読み込まれています。これらの通帳を更新する必要があります。 Passbook docsによれば、通帳を更新するためにApple Push Notification Service(APNS)を使用してiOSデバイスからプルをトリガする必要があります。このAPNSプッシュは、「プッシュトークン」と「パスタイプID」から構成されています。ただし、APNS本体は空のままにしておきます。アップルプッシュ通知を使用して通帳を更新する方法

APNS docsは、プッシュ通知を送信するのに「プッシュトークン」については言及していない「デバイストークン」について話しています。

APNSの「デバイストークン」は通帳「プッシュトークン」と同じですか? APNSプッシュで通帳「パスタイプID」を送信するにはどうすればよいですか?

答えて

6
  • プッシュトークンは、デバイスが登録されたときにサーバーに渡されます。

POST要求の本文にJSON辞書があります。

:例えば { "pushToken": "PushTokenFromDevice" }

  • パスタイプIDは、Appleのプッシュ通知サービスにプッシュ通知を生成するために使用される証明書に埋め込まれ

PHPの実装が必要な場合は、私はお勧めします:APNS PHP

+0

ありがとう!証明書の署名部分は私が逃したものです。私は正しい証明書を持っており、すべてが良さそうだ。 – keithcelt

関連する問題